i had a couple of 6 packs of the stuff in college.but the stuff we had was called Petes cave creek chili beer(maybe they changed the name since them).

my roommate bought it one time for a cinco de mayo party we were throwing.

its not bad or good.not something i would waste the money on again.

it has a chili pepper on the bottom of the bottle,the trick is to find(or not to find) the green pepper).the sixers we had had 5 red and 1 green pepper.the green ones were hot as hell.

if you like beer and HOT chicken wings it gives you the same effect.its just a dull cheap tasting beer with a side of hot suace.

that would be my review.hope it provided come insight.
